Rick Judson Candidate for 2010 NAHB Third Vice Chairman
The following was submitted by the election campaign of Rick Judson, of Charlotte, N.C., who has been certified by the NAHB Nominations Committee as a candidate for NAHB third vice chairman for the year 2010.
Our industry is facing the worst economic conditions since the Great Depression. Our federation must have experienced leaders to guide us through the current crisis and future challenges. Rick Judson possesses the experience, expertise and leaderships skills our industry needs at this critical time.
Rick has been a member of NAHB for 37 years, having joined the Home Builders Association of Charlotte in 1972. Rick began his business career by purchasing his family’s insulating contracting business. In 1979, he established a building company and went on to found and successfully operate several business entities that have developed land for and built numerous single-family, multifamily and commercial projects.
Rick has served in various local offices and chaired numerous committees and councils within the HBA of Charlotte, first as an associate and later as a builder member. He was named Associate of the Year both at the local and state levels.
He served as president of the North Carolina Home Builders Association in 2004. He twice served as NAHB state representative from North Carolina. He presently serves as national area chairman representing NAHB Area 4. He is serving his eighth year on the NAHB Executive Board. He has chaired some of NAHB's most important and influential committees, subcommittees and task forces, including Budget & Finance, Investment, Public Affairs and the NAHB Housing Finance Task Force.
